Форум русскоязычного сообщества Ubuntu


Получить помощь и пообщаться с другими пользователями Ubuntu можно
на irc канале #ubuntu-ru в сети Freenode
и в Jabber конференции ubuntu@conference.jabber.ru

Автор Тема: 9.04 LTSP kernel panic при загрузке одного клиента  (Прочитано 5767 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н Xepec

  • Автор темы
  • Участник
  • *
  • Сообщений: 156
    • Просмотр профиля
После обновления до 9.04 один из клиентов начал выдавать при загрузке kernel panic. (До этого на 7.10 все работало нормально.)

Грузится до появления логотипа убунты и виснет мигая капсом и скрол локом. Однажды удалось выскочить в первый экран, где было написанно что-то вроде Unkowin device: eth0 и что-то про то, что неполучается смонтировать рутовый раздел. В логах пусто. Сетевуха в клиенте rtl 8139.

Что с ним делать?

Оффлайн jel

  • Активист
  • *
  • Сообщений: 828
    • Просмотр профиля
Проверить почему перестал монтироваться корневой раздел и куда делся eth0.

Это если вкратце. А если подробно - грузиться с LiveCD, проверять корневой раздел, проверять какое ядро грузится и что передается в качестве корневой файловой системы ядру в /boot/grub/menu.lst. Когда удастся загрузить систему - найти eth0 будет уже проще.

Оффлайн dmig

  • Старожил
  • *
  • Сообщений: 1668
    • Просмотр профиля
войти в меню grub, выбрать нужный пункт меню, нажать e, выбрать строку kernel, ещё раз e, в конце строки удалить quiet и splash, после чего enter, затем b

Оффлайн Frank

  • Старожил
  • *
  • Сообщений: 1799
  • Профессиональный любитель
    • Просмотр профиля
    • Народный форум Николаева
никакого grub'а там вроде и нету, а вот что следовало бы сделать - так это пересобрать клиент (sudo ltsp-build-client)

Оффлайн dmig

  • Старожил
  • *
  • Сообщений: 1668
    • Просмотр профиля
сетевая загрузка?
не помешало бы отключить splash и quiet, чтобы увидеть причину, но как быть в таком случае -- не знаю

Оффлайн Xepec

  • Автор темы
  • Участник
  • *
  • Сообщений: 156
    • Просмотр профиля
В том то и дело, что это LTSP, ни груба ни даже локального диска нету, отсюда нет и логов.

Единственное, что успеваю сделать перед паником, после загрузки img если понажимать разные клавиши появляется строчка:
"boot:"
Если нажать ентер, то грузится дальше до кернел паника.

Может быть туда можно какие-нибудь параметры ввести?

Такое ощущение, что ему драйверов от этой карточки не хватает, но как это можно проверить?

ЗЫ ltsp-update-image ltsp-update-kernels уже делал.   

Пользователь решил продолжить мысль 02 Июня 2009, 12:30:51:
... продолжение ...

Если на запрос "boot: " пишем vmlinuz .
Начинается загрузка пишет несколько экранов (прочитать невозможно очень быстро (Break не работает))
В конце :
VFS: Cannot open root device "<NULL>" or unknown-block(104,1)
Please append a correct "root=" boot option: here are available partitions:
Kernel panic not syncing: VFS unable to mount root fs on unknown-block(104,1)

Что делать?
« Последнее редактирование: 02 Июня 2009, 12:30:51 от Xepec »

Оффлайн Xepec

  • Автор темы
  • Участник
  • *
  • Сообщений: 156
    • Просмотр профиля
Повторюсь, что делать или куда копать???
Народ помогите, на работе мозги каждый день дрюкают из-за этого компа...

Оффлайн Frank

  • Старожил
  • *
  • Сообщений: 1799
  • Профессиональный любитель
    • Просмотр профиля
    • Народный форум Николаева
поставь другую сетевухку, риалтек или интел например

Оффлайн Xepec

  • Автор темы
  • Участник
  • *
  • Сообщений: 156
    • Просмотр профиля
RTL 8139 это и есть риалтек. Надо попробывать конечно интелевскую, но боюсь, что я ее не найду...

Оффлайн dmig

  • Старожил
  • *
  • Сообщений: 1668
    • Просмотр профиля
кстати, этот баг не похож? https://bugs.launchpad.net/ubuntu/+source/ltsp/+bug/365380

ещё, если я правильно понял последовательность действий, в /var/lib/tftpboot/ltsp/i386/pxelinux.cfg/default надо будет убрать "quiet splash", затем ltsp-update-...
после этого должен отключиться splash и вывестись полный лог загрузки.

либо попробовать ввести в boot: то что в этом файле написано (после DEFAULT)

Оффлайн Xepec

  • Автор темы
  • Участник
  • *
  • Сообщений: 156
    • Просмотр профиля
Re: 9.04 LTSP kernel panic при загрузке одного клиента
« Ответ #10 : 04 Июня 2009, 17:58:03 »
Похож, но причина похоже не та.

Вот что мне выдало, после того как отключил splash и quiet

Begin: Loading essential drivers
...
8139too: Fast Ethernet driver 0.9.28
8139cp: 10/100 PCI Ethernet Driver v 1.3 (Mar 22,2004)
...
...............
ipconfig: eth0: SIOCGIFINDEX: No such device
ipconfig: no devices to configure
/init: .: line 1: can't open /tmp/net-eth0.conf
kernel panic - not syncing: Attempted to kill init!

Т.е. карточку он увидел, драйвера подгрузил, но почему-то не видит ее в девайсах под именем eth0.

В предложенном баге у человека было несколько сетевух. Я грузанулся с LiveCD (правда 7.10) lshw нашел только одну сетевуху причем написал:
Description: Ethernet interface
...
Logical name: eth0
...
driver=8139too module=8139too...


Т.е. с лайва сетевуха видна как eth0.

Как-нибудь можно в процессе загрузки остановиться и запустить консоль, чтоб можно было по-внимательнее изучить в чем может быть проблема?

Оффлайн dmig

  • Старожил
  • *
  • Сообщений: 1668
    • Просмотр профиля
Re: 9.04 LTSP kernel panic при загрузке одного клиента
« Ответ #11 : 04 Июня 2009, 18:03:44 »
а попробуй загрузиться с лайва 9.04?

Оффлайн Xepec

  • Автор темы
  • Участник
  • *
  • Сообщений: 156
    • Просмотр профиля
Re: 9.04 LTSP kernel panic при загрузке одного клиента
« Ответ #12 : 04 Июня 2009, 18:13:18 »
уже поставил его качаться :).

Оффлайн Frank

  • Старожил
  • *
  • Сообщений: 1799
  • Профессиональный любитель
    • Просмотр профиля
    • Народный форум Николаева
Re: 9.04 LTSP kernel panic при загрузке одного клиента
« Ответ #13 : 04 Июня 2009, 18:23:18 »
ipconfig: eth0: SIOCGIFINDEX: No such device
ipconfig: no devices to configure

Похоже, что это не та сетевая, в которую воткнут кабель. Попробуй воткнуть кабель в другую.

Оффлайн Xepec

  • Автор темы
  • Участник
  • *
  • Сообщений: 156
    • Просмотр профиля
Re: 9.04 LTSP kernel panic при загрузке одного клиента
« Ответ #14 : 04 Июня 2009, 18:39:27 »
Гы, там одна сетевуха...
И из под лайва она видна.
Да и через нее качается ядро линуха, которое потом её и не находит :). (Да вот такие вот дела :) )

ЗЫ Как из под лайва запустить только консоль, а то у меня там мозгов всего 256 и пока гном грузится шибко тормозит ?

 

Страница сгенерирована за 0.065 секунд. Запросов: 23.